Your city doesn't change your coverage

EIDBI (Early Intensive Developmental and Behavioral Intervention) is a statewide Minnesota benefit, so what your child qualifies for is set by the state, not by your address.

Same in every city
Eligibility and covered services are identical whether you live in Hennepin or Anoka County, Minneapolis or Osseo.
Local only: the logistics
Where you live affects the drive, never what's covered or how much it costs.

Every EIDBI pathway, accepted

For most families, therapy costs nothing out of pocket.

  • Medical Assistance (Straight MA)

    Fee-for-service MA through the state — no health plan required

  • HealthPartners PMAP

    HealthPartners Prepaid Medical Assistance Program

  • Blue Cross Blue Shield PMAP

    Blue Plus — BCBS Minnesota's Medicaid managed-care plan

  • MA TEFRA

    Medical Assistance under the TEFRA/Katie Beckett option
